The fact that I am unable to read Thai handicaps me greatly. No online translator will do Thai without considerable expense, so I have to stumble along slowly
On this bar the ribbons are:
Knight Grand Cross (First Class) of The Most Exalted Order of the White Elephant
Knight Grand Cross (First Class) of The Most Noble Order of the Crown of Thailand
The Freeman Safeguarding Medal, Second Class
The Chakra Mala Medal
Commemorative Medal of the Occasion of the 50th Birthday of Queen Sirikit - 1982
Commemorative Medal of the Occasion of the 72nd Anniversary of Birthday of His Majesty King Bhumibol Adulyadej
The oldest ribbon on a I have on a Thai bar is a 25th Buddhist Century Celebration for 1957. Commemorative ribbons go back to Rajaruchi Medal for King Rama in 1887.

References are few and far between, so am unsure on one of these.
Samanya Seva Medal (not sure)
Special Operations Medal
Raksha Medal
Sainya Seva Medal
High Altitude Service Medal (see note below)
Videsh Seva Medal
50th Independence Anniversary Medal
Long Service - 20 years
Long Service - 9 years
Note that the High Altitude Service Medal is made of coated paper. I have several other Indian ribbon bars with this same material.

Merchant Marine Expeditionary Medal - Awarded to Merchant Mariners who served on vessels in the Persian Gulf in direct support of Operations Desert Shield and Desert Storm between August 2, 1990 and December 31, 1991.
